Output d2660003cd152c8831b1c42785aafc1f8c1bb1e67beb8fd7ca8821e4ef13273f:16

value
13895246
script pubkey
OP_HASH160 OP_PUSHBYTES_20 520d1ab39d8c19a99fb618edfa14898b8007fd20 OP_EQUAL
address
MFP1LfRNAJmENinKenQiD5QXCUCAHSYJg3
transaction
d2660003cd152c8831b1c42785aafc1f8c1bb1e67beb8fd7ca8821e4ef13273f
spent
true